The study was approved by the Ethics Committee for the Analysis of Research Projects of the HCFMUSP (approval number: 34115720.5.0000.0068).
Study design and locationThis cohort study is in progress, and will evaluate 400 patients who were admitted to referral hospitals for SARS-CoV-2 infection. The study will conduct a 1-year follow-up among these patients at four evaluation time points: 1, 4, 6, and 12 months after hospital discharge.
